The term "theory of relativity" was based on the expression "relative theory" (German: Relativtheorie) used in 1906 by Planck, who emphasized how the theory uses the principle of relativity. In the discussion section of the same paper, Alfred Bucherer used for the first time the expression "theory of relativity" (German: Relativitätstheorie ...

Relativity: The Special and the General Theory (German: Über die spezielle und die allgemeine Relativitätstheorie) began as a short paper and was eventually published as a book written by Albert Einstein with the aim of explaining the theory of relativity.

Karl Schwarzschild (German: [kaʁl ˈʃvaʁtsʃɪlt] ⓘ; 9 October 1873 – 11 May 1916) was a German physicist and astronomer.. Schwarzschild provided the first exact solution to the Einstein field equations of general relativity, for the limited case of a single spherical non-rotating mass, which he accomplished in 1915, the same year that Einstein first introduced general relativity.

Joseph Petzoldt (4 November 1862 – 1 August 1929) was a German positivist philosopher and teacher. He is known as the founder of several societies aimed at advancing positivist philosophy in the scientific world, and was an early proponent of the theory of relativity which he interpreted on the basis of his philosophy of "relativistic positivism".
